But how far away does a work need to get before it is no longer confusingly similar? The Myth of the 30% Rule and Things to Consider. According to internet lore, if you change 30% of a copyrighted work, it is no longer infringement and you can use it however you want. This, as a rule, is false. The truth of the matter is much more complicated.

If the use of the work would violate the law without acquiring permission or ...The copyright notice consists of the symbol ©, the name of the copyright owner and the year of first publication. Including a copyright notice serves as a general reminder to everyone that the work is protected by copyright. If you’re a visual or graphic artist, there are a few key things to know about copyright law and the protections available to you. First, copyright protects original works of authorship, including original pictorial, graphic, and sculptural artwork. A work is original if it is independently created and sufficiently creative. Third, you should know that as the copyright owner, you have the right to make, sell, or otherwise distribute copies; adapt the work; and publicly display your work, including on the internet. If you want to use someone else’s work in these ways, you must get permission from the owner. Registering Your Work Overview. You’re welcome to use the YouTube name, Logo and Icon as long as you adhere to the …Fair use is an exception and limitation to the rights of exclusivity that are granted by copyright to the creator of a piece of work. In the US, fair use allows for limited use of copyrighted material without authorization from the author of the creative work. The purpose of fair use is to provide limited use if it benefits the public.In the digital age, visuals play a crucial role in capturing the attention of online audiences.
